Shooting with the manual focus check
Live View
You can check the focus by enlarging the image on the LCD monitor
before shooting using the image sensor used for recording.
1
Press the MF CHECK LIVE VIEW
button.
The mirror slides up and the image is
displayed on the LCD monitor in the 100-
percent frame coverage.
• The indication of the shutter speed and
aperture are fixed when the manual
focus check Live View starts. The
camera meters the light again right
before shooting and the exposure is set.
• The image is displayed with the proper
brightness regardless of the determined
exposure. The exposure compensation
is not reflected in the displayed image,
however, it is reflected in the recorded
image.
2
Press the
button to enlarge the
image and select the portion you
want to enlarge with v/V/b/B on
the controller.
• Each time you press the
zoom scaling changes as follows: Full
display t Approx. ×7 t Approx. ×14
